Native
Europe
-
SOUTHEASTERN EUROPE:
Albania,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Croatia, Italy (n.), Montenegro, Slovenia
Cultivated
(also cult.)
Adventive
Europe
Naturalized
Europe
-
NORTHERN EUROPE:
United Kingdom
-
SOUTHWESTERN EUROPE:
France
